The transformation below that caused AB to transform into A'B' is a reflection across the y-axis
<h3>How to translate a coordinate point to another </h3>
Given the following coordinates
A = (6, 2)
B = (2, 6)
A' = (-6, 2)
B' = (-2, 6)
According to the reflection rule, the reflection over y axis is given as:
Note that the x-coordinate was negated as seen from the translation A to A' and B to '.
Hence the transformation below that caused AB to transform into A'B' is a reflection across the y-axis

Answer:
x ≤ 2
Step-by-step explanation:
If we say the number line represents values of the variable x, then there is a solid dot at the value x=2. That means x = 2 is included in the inequality being represented.
The solid black arrow extends to the left of x = 2, including all values that are less than 2. Thus that arrow represents all values <em>less than or equal to 2</em>. The inequality is written ...
... x ≤ 2
